Yeah, I use the stock shifter. I don't like short shifters personally. I think if you want to shift faster, learn to shift better!!!
The steering wheel trick? I used one of those Nascar style weld-onto-the-shaft quick release pieces ($10 at a carshow) and welded it to a plate I cut, and then drilled the six-point holes in the plate. And yup, that's me sitting with the seat waaay back to get a full view! More pics:
